Genes affected
AGK (HGNC:21869): (acylglycerol kinase) The protein encoded by this gene is a mitochondrial membrane protein involved in lipid and glycerolipid metabolism. The encoded protein is a lipid kinase that catalyzes the formation of phosphatidic and lysophosphatidic acids. Defects in this gene have been associated with mitochondrial DNA depletion syndrome 10. Pathogenic, criteria provided, single submitterclinical testingGeneDxOct 21, 2014p.Met1? (ATG>ATC): c.3 G>C in exon 2 of the AGK gene (NM_018238.3)The c.3 G>C mutation has been reported previously in association with Sengers syndrome in two individuals who were also heterozygous for another mutation in the AGK gene (Mayr et al., 2012). The mutation alters the initiator Methionine codon, and the resultant protein would be described as p.Met1?" using a question mark to signify that it is not known if the loss of Met1 means that all protein translation is completely prevented or if an abnormal protein is produced using an alternate Met.
